Hospitality roundtable

Bermuda Hospitality Institute will host its Annual Student Roundtable Discussion & Networking Event on Tuesday, December 18th from 5:00-8:00pm at the Fairmont Hamilton Princess.

This year a new programme specifically for parents has been added.

“Interest in hospitality careers among students who are seeking higher education continues to grow and this event is designed to share a realistic overview of the range and diversity of industry opportunities available” said Karla Lacey, BHI CEO.

Recognising the importance of a solid support network for students to be successful both during the course of their studies and as they embark on their career prompted BHI to include a focus on parents as well.

“This generation actively looks to their parents for guidance and advice when it comes to major life choices, including career and employment decisions,” said Ms. Lacey.

“It’s incumbent upon us, as an industry, to ensure parents also have the information necessary to help their children get the most out of their education investment.”

In addition to the Student Roundtables, there will be panel discussions for parents featuring Hospitality industry H/R and management professionals, and young people who have chosen to pursue a career in the industry.

Parents will have the opportunity to learn first-hand the challenges and rewards that potentially await their student in one of the world’s fastest growing industries.

“This is a unique opportunity for parents, who are key influencers, to have a meaningful face-to-face discussion with those at the top of their field, and to learn how education and experience can result in a career that can provide so much more than just a ‘job,” said Ms. Lacey.

Open to graduating high school students, college students and their parents, the event is by ‘Invitation Only’. An invitation may be secured by contacting BHI via e-mail (info@bhi.bm) or by phoning 295-5049.
